High numbers recorded for Ard Whallan races
Today sees the opening round of the Callin Wild Manx Fell League, with a large number of local runners getting back in action.
Round one is taking place on Saturday at Ard Whallan, with runners encouraged to turn up early to avoid the crowds.
Participants are being reminded to wear their race numbers on their chests and must bring their kits to registration which opens at 12.15pm.
The race starts at 1.30pm.
